Hand2mind, a family-owned academic resource company, is providing custom solutions to help solve the complex challenges dealt with by the Los Angeles Unified School District (LAUSD), including a lack of important learning materials for Transitional Kindergarten (TK) to grade 6 teachers and students in areas with at-risk populations. hand2minds tailored assortments will help supply LAUSD with the tools needed to engage trainees with equitable, screen-free education opportunities in spite of the remote knowing environment.
